Slow Cooker Chicken and Dumplings

Enjoy dinner tonight with this classic chicken 'n dumplings that’s slow cooked using chicken thighs, Pillsbury® Grands!® Refrigerated Flaky Biscuits and Green Giant® Sweet Peas.

  • Prep Time 20 min
  • Total Time 9 hr 50 min
  • Servings 5

Ingredients

1
teaspoon oil
1
lb. boneless skinless chicken thighs, cut into 1-inch pieces
1 1/2
cups sliced celery
1 1/2
cups fresh baby carrots
1
cup sliced fresh mushrooms
1
(1.8-oz.) pkg. dry leek soup mix
4
cups water
1
(10.8-oz.) can (5 biscuits) Pillsbury® Grands!® Refrigerated Flaky Biscuits
1
tablespoon cornmeal
1 1/2
cups Green Giant® Frozen Sweet Peas
1/4
teaspoon pepper

Directions

  • 1 Heat oil in medium skillet over medium-high heat until hot. Add chicken; cook and stir until browned.
  • 2 In 4 to 6-quart slow cooker, combine chicken, celery, carrots, mushrooms, soup mix and water; mix well.
  • 3 Cover; cook on low setting for 7 to 9 hours.
  • 4 Separate dough into 5 biscuits; cut each into 8 wedges. Sprinkle wedges with cornmeal. Stir coated biscuits pieces into hot chicken mixture.
  • 5 Cover; cook on high setting for an additional 25 to 30 minutes or until biscuits are no longer doughy in center.
  • 6 About 10 minutes before serving, microwave peas in covered microwave-safe dish on HIGH for 3 to 4 minutes or until hot. Just before serving, stir peas and pepper into chicken mixture.

EXPERT TIPS

Expert Tips

Dry mushroom soup mix can be used in place of the leek soup mix. To enhance the flavor of mushroom soup, add 1 small sliced leek or onion along with the celery.

In this recipe, the biscuits are cut into small pieces to speed their cooking. Because biscuits cook best in an almost-boiling sauce, quickly add them and replace the slow cooker's lid so the sauce stays piping hot.

The family and I enjoyed this easy prep recipe. I did make a few substitutions though; I used chicken breast instead of thighs, used corn instead of peas (peas are not popular with the kids) and did not use any mushrooms (mushrooms are not popular with me). It tasted good but I guess I do have on tip for you - you need to let the biscuits cook longer than the recommended time (I suggest 40-45 min) because mine tasted kind of doughy.
